Morning ladies & happy Sunday.  Following on from the requests to share my holiday purchases with you I thought I'd dedicate today's post to my holiday spoils as well as a few sneaky purchases that have been made since our return.

As you can see from the above picture these were my buys from Mallorca.  I think it's safe to say there's always going to be the odd Zara purchase that slips in & despite the exchange rate not being as good as it has in past years there's still a considerable saving to be made when shopping in Spain on brands such as Zara, Mango, Massimo Dutti & Uterque.  As an example I saved £16 on just the maxi dress compared to here in the UK!

Another Mallorcan must when I pop into Palma is to stock up on ballet pumps & I always go back to the same shop who stocks a great selection of my favourite shoes in a wide range of colours & designs.  This year I'm sticking with my colour pallette of greys & blues & bought a stunning grey sparkly pair & a two tone navy patent & suede pair.
